Really dissapointed by this. For the past several years, we've only received subpar Silent Hill releases from a bunch of random Western developers (Homecoming, Shattered Memories, Downpour) ever since Team Silent got disbanded. When P.T. arrived, it was one of the best damn horror games in recent time, and the fact that Hideo Kojima and Guillermo del Toro were involved in that masterpiece, which turned out to be a teaser for Silent Hills, showed that the Silent Hill franchise was now in good hands for once in a very long time. It was brilliant and knocked the Silent Hill feel out of the park, where the character's past sins come back to haunt him in the form of gloomy, ominous hell-space modeled from a seemingly ordinary place (in this case, his own household, but the town of Silent Hill ultimately).

But now, my hopes and dreams have been crushed into smithereens. It's truly a shame that Konami essentially had to cut off the project with Kojima essentially leaving them after release/maintenance of MGS V: The Phantom Pain.

Hopefully Kojima can find a new publisher to create, if not Silent Hill, their own unique horror game alongside del Toro again. Also, getting Norman Reedus back in would be a plus.
